HRS Emergency Grant Recipients

Every year there are emergency rabbit rescue situations across the country involving 15 to 1,500 rabbits. In 2007, we started the Emergency Rescue Grant program.

All donations that specify “Emergency Rescue Fund” go toward these grants. We make targeted grants up to $1,000 to animal rescue organizations who are involved in a large rescue of 15 or more rabbits.

Funds can be used for spay/neuters and veterinary care, or to purchase cages, litterboxes, food, hay or toys.
